The Acting Minister of Tourism has had an initial briefing from the Chair of the Tourism Board and is pleased with the level of optimism about future plans to promote New Zealand on the world stage.

"New Zealanders want the tourism industry to be able to get on with the job of promoting our country overseas.

"The Tourism Board Chair has given me an update of its four step plan to market New Zealand globally, taking advantage of opportunities such as the Millennium and the America's Cup.

"I am pleased with the sense of optimism and enthusiasm that has been expressed about the plans.

"I have also re-confirmed the Government's commitment to ensuring our energies are focused on showcasing New Zealand on the world stage and attracting people here.

"Now the distractions are behind the Tourism Board I trust it will be able to get on with the job and continue with the development of the global marketing strategy," Mr Creech said.
